Output 944fe36a6927171c336645c8bf19542177534b0c87ae6eb9aecaa8c532978df8:1

value
5894337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d746a2b37da6dc9af26a92f45c6ebbd9835ea129 OP_EQUAL
address
3MKHpdaR5vzbFSVdah53fEy99a6fC2QZMH
transaction
944fe36a6927171c336645c8bf19542177534b0c87ae6eb9aecaa8c532978df8
spent
true